Description
This pair of Dolmen Side Tables by Tacchini oozes class and elegance. Featuring a classic design, these exquisite tables have a timeless look that fits seamlessly in any home décor. Crafted from top-of-the-line materials, they provide maximum durability and strength for long-lasting use.
All pieces in the cross-disciplinary Folia collection echo the forest surrounding the Saint-Louis manufacture. It was there that Noé Duchaufour-Lawrance found his inspiration, and decided to combine the radiance of crystal with the strength of ash wood. Folia is a tribute to the leaves of the Moselle forest and an ode to creative folly. Twenty-five pieces of tableware, decoration, lighting and furniture. A contemporary vision of nature.
The pinnacle of what it means to be made in Italy, Tacchini is a luxury furniture manufacturer that is driven by the philosophy that every piece has a creator, and every creator has a story. When you see a Tacchini piece, you are seeing the result of a redefinition of what it means to be contemporary through the hands of an Italian Master, or called “Maestri”.
